Q: Is 1,436,394 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,436,394 is a composite number.

Why is 1,436,394 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,436,394 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 41 82 123 246 5,839 11,678 17,517 35,034 239,399 478,798 718,197 and 1,436,394, with no remainder.

Since 1,436,394 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,436,394, it is a composite number.
